Victoria Woodhull was an American journalist who campaigned for social reform and equal rights for African Americans. As a supporter of free love, however, she was also very controversial. Even as a young woman, she had to work as a clairvoyant in a brothel, where she learned how to elicit lucrative insider tips from hypnotised millionaires, which she then used to make a fortune on the stock market herself. In 1870, she and her sisters opened the first female-run brokerage office on Wall Street, while at the same time she became the editor of a newspaper, became involved in women's issues, translated the Communist Manifesto and eventually became the first woman to run for the US presidency. Throughout her life, she lived large and beyond her means.
